"oh lovers drawn toward each other
to smother thoughts of freedom and singularity
demanding intensity and lustful indulgence.
a level of love not understood or grasped for it burns the chest and eats the mind and kills reason.
lovers so passionately involved in each others head space
beyond logic, no care how the world turns or what society demands.
those that jealousy consumes and envy gnaws at the heart
for fear that others may share in the company and demand the attention of ones lover
lest they find interest and intrigue in the offerings of another.
those lovers whose hearts are consumed by insecurities
imaginings of unfaithfulness, deceit, lies and intrigue
the beating of ones head and pulling hair
an uncontrolled sobbing and begging
reaching levels of hysteria.
be these lovers lost in another sort of love where most will never dare to tread?
or be it a state of mind consumed by the existence of the other for they be everything one would imagine a lover should be?
touching a nerve, igniting a festering destroying...an abnormality being their reality.
to come out of such a liaison unscathed...is that possible?"
